Default Aerators Should Be Running Again This Winter.

I was gone for a few weeks, so don't know if this subject has been brought forward or not.
Anyways, it appears that after studying the section of the law that shut almost all the aerators down last winter, and after getting a lot of legal advise, it seems that the ACA will once again be running the aerators this winter in AB.
That is great news for our lakes, our stocked trout, and for us fishermen.
